JNJ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2022 in Review

3,789 of the 6,222 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Johnson & Johnson (JNJ) for Q4 2022, worth a combined $326B — up 11% from $295B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 321 funds opened new JNJ positions and 82 closed out — a net gain of 239 holders — while 1,605 added to existing stakes and 1,494 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$781M. The largest seller was Marshall Wace, cutting an estimated $312M.
